(a)Subject to the availability of funds in the annual Budget Act for this purpose, the office of the President of the University of California shall provide each participating campus with funding to support postsecondary education programs for foster youth and former foster youth. The office of the President of the University of California shall develop a funding formula that allocates funding to each campus that offers a foster youth support program. The formula may authorize each participating campus to maintain a minimum baseline funding amount. The formula shall be based on the number of students participating in the program at each participating campus.
